Steps to Conduct a Sustainability Audit
Conducting a sustainability audit involves several structured steps. Below is a detailed approach to ensure a thorough assessment of your pool service operations:1. Define the Scope of the Audit: Determine which aspects of your operation will be reviewed. This could include fuel consumption, chemical usage, route efficiency, customer service practices, and overall waste management.2. Collect Data: Gather relevant data from your operations. This may include: – Fuel usage logs – Chemical purchase records – Service route maps – Customer feedback – Maintenance records 3. Evaluate Resource Use: Analyze how resources are utilized within your operations. Are vehicles using excessive amounts of fuel? Are there opportunities to switch to eco-friendly chemicals? Understanding your current practices is essential for identifying areas for improvement.4. Identify Waste: Look for areas where waste occurs. This might involve: – Inaccurate service routes leading to unnecessary mileage – Overuse of chemicals or supplies – Inefficient scheduling that leads to idle time5. Engage Employees: Involve your team in the audit process. They can provide valuable insights into everyday practices, potential inefficiencies, and suggestions for improvement. Employee engagement is vital for fostering a culture of sustainability.6. Benchmark Against Industry Standards: Compare your findings with industry best practices to identify gaps. Consider utilizing resources from organizations like the Pool & Hot Tub Alliance to gauge your sustainability efforts against others in the industry.7. Develop an Action Plan: Based on your findings, create a detailed action plan for implementing changes. Focus on quick wins, such as adjusting route schedules or switching to eco-friendly chemical alternatives.8. Monitor Progress: After implementing changes, establish metrics to measure the effectiveness of your sustainability initiatives. This could include tracking fuel usage, customer satisfaction, and overall operational costs.
Checklist for Pool Route Sustainability Audits
Below is a comprehensive checklist to help you conduct a sustainability audit for your pool routes:- Vehicle Efficiency: – Are vehicles regularly maintained to ensure optimal performance? – Do you track fuel consumption and mileage for each vehicle? – Have you considered switching to electric or hybrid vehicles?- Chemical Usage: – Are you using eco-friendly pool chemicals? – Do you have a precise chemical tracking system to avoid overuse? – Are training programs in place for employees on chemical handling and application?- Route Optimization: – Have you mapped out the most efficient service routes? – Do you utilize technologies like route optimization software? – Are you scheduling services to minimize travel time and maximize fuel efficiency?- Waste Management: – Do you have a waste disposal plan for used chemicals and materials? – Are you recycling materials where possible? – Have you implemented a policy to minimize single-use plastics?- Employee Practices: – Are employees trained on sustainability practices? – Do you encourage feedback from employees about operational improvements? – Is there a reward system for employees who propose effective sustainability initiatives?- Customer Engagement: – Are you educating customers on the benefits of sustainable practices? – Do you offer eco-friendly service options? – How do you solicit feedback from customers regarding your sustainability efforts?
Best Practices for Implementing Sustainable Pool Routes
After conducting your sustainability audit, it’s critical to implement the findings effectively. Here are some best practices to ensure a successful transition to more sustainable pool route operations:- Invest in Technology: Utilize route optimization software to enhance your scheduling and minimize fuel consumption. Many digital tools can help streamline operations and provide real-time data on service delivery.- Prioritize Training: Implement comprehensive training programs for employees on sustainability practices. This ensures that all team members are aligned with the company’s sustainability goals and can contribute to achieving them.- Set Measurable Goals: Define clear, measurable goals related to sustainability. For instance, target a specific percentage reduction in fuel consumption or waste generation within a set timeframe.- Monitor and Adjust: Regularly review your sustainability initiatives to assess progress. Be flexible and ready to adjust practices based on what is working and what isn’t.- Engage with Customers: Create awareness about your sustainability efforts among customers. This can foster stronger relationships and encourage customer loyalty. Offering promotions for eco-friendly services can also attract new clients.- Share Success Stories: Showcase your sustainability achievements, both internally and externally. Sharing success stories can motivate employees and attract clients who value sustainability.- Consider Partnerships: Collaborate with other businesses or organizations focused on sustainability. Partnerships can provide additional resources, training, and best practices that can benefit your operations.
